Gonna disagree with the review, I think this is song for song their best since AOCTW back in 95. I'd advise any Rancid fans to get this for sure.



Best songs for me are: An Intimate Close Up of a Street Punk Trouble Maker (yeah the name is a mouthful but the song kicks ass)

Farewell Lola Blue

Cold Cold Blood



But honestly I reckon all of them are pretty solid. So it might be easier to state the ones I don't like as much as the rest, they are: Telegraph Avenue, Bovver Rock and Roll and Say Goodbye to our Heroes.

I think this was a strong release from Rancid. The thing about most Rancid albums is that they have too many songs, and if they were scaled down to the top 12 strongest songs, you would be left with a very good listening experience. It's the 6 songs that are skippable that weaken the overall album. Tracks I dig: Track fast, ghost of a chance, telegraph avenue, an intimate close up..., where im going, farewell lola blue, make it out alive, say goodbye to our heroes, this is not the end.
